In this enlightening episode, host Amber-lee, delves into the complex web of anger and rage in motherhood with guest Yara Heary, a dedicated psychologist from Life After Birth Psychology. They explore the nuances of anger as both a valid and misunderstood emotion, distinct yet connected to the journey of mothering. The conversation traverses the landscape of societal expectations, cultural contexts, and the barriers that mothers face, illuminating the intricate ways in which support systems, or the lack thereof, shape our experiences, while sharing their own mothering experiences with rage. Aimed at breaking down stigmas and navigating the turbulent waters of maternal emotions, this episode offers insights into reclaiming power, finding community, and the transformational paths through the protective emotion of anger.

This episode is a powerful listen and I hope it brings you some relief, but also the motivation to find support where you need it.

My Favorite Murder is a true crime comedy podcast hosted by Karen Kilgariff and Georgia Hardstark. Each week, Karen and Georgia share compelling true crimes and hometown stories from friends and listeners. Since MFM launched in January of 2016, Karen and Georgia have shared their lifelong interest in true crime and have covered stories of infamous serial killers like the Night Stalker, mysterious cold cases, captivating cults, incredible survivor stories and important events from history like the Tulsa race massacre of 1921.
